Transaction 5c3cdd1316ce3427acbe14a8a7a15483f44a6cdab72fc192af2e81cfc2ef837e
1 Input
1 Output
-
5c3cdd1316ce3427acbe14a8a7a15483f44a6cdab72fc192af2e81cfc2ef837e:0
- value
- 1154946029
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c3f445731deb59e5d84a8e32265ebb24790fbd2 OP_EQUALVERIFY OP_CHECKSIG
- address
- 152xXJjGxtHNY7Ww9j6LdZ3Em4D8Ykgkzd